Re: Django connecting to MySQL via Mysql-connector fails

You need to use "mysql.connector.django" as your backend ENGINE http://dev.mysql.com/doc/connector-python/en/connector-python-django-backend.html -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"Django users" group. To unsubscribe from this group and stop receiving

Re: Bug in Django 1.6.6 password_reset when user never logged in

I followed your steps and can't reproduce your issue. In django 1.6, last_login is null=False, so it should never be None. django 1.8 (master) changes the database to allow a null last_login, so if you've created the user using django1.8 and reset their password using django1.6 I could see

Re: Behavior of the "update" in Django 1.7

If nothing else, if you know which field you edited, you can just save those field using: obj.save(update_fields=['field1', 'field5']) https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/dev/ref/models/instances/#saving-objects -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ups
